Understanding the JN1 Duration for Accurate COVID Testing

The JN1 variant, a strain of the COVID-19 virus, presents challenges in testing due to its mutation profile, which may affect test sensitivity. Understanding the JN1 duration-how long the virus is detectable-ensures accurate COVID testing by accounting for viral load patterns, which can vary over time. My Care Labs utilizes both PCR and rapid antigen testing technologies to detect COVID-19, ensuring that tests remain sensitive and accurate for newer strains, including JN1. PCR tests are highly sensitive and are considered the gold standard for COVID detection, especially in the early stages of infection. My Care Labs employs this technology to accurately identify COVID cases, even in the presence of variants like JN1. The rapid antigen tests provide faster results, often within minutes, and My Care Labs ensures that the rapid tests used are updated and validated for effectiveness against the JN1 strain.

To address the varying detectability duration of JN1, My Care Labs advises on optimal testing windows based on the most recent scientific guidance. This includes testing at peak viral load periods to ensure accurate results, typically around day 3 to 5 post-exposure for PCR and antigen testing.
